Cabinets Refinishing in Lafayette, IN
Cabinet refinishing services involve revitalizing existing cabinetry by applying a fresh finish, stain, or paint to improve appearance and extend the life of the cabinets. This process is suitable for a variety of projects, including kitchen cabinets, bathroom vanities, and built-in storage units. Homeowners typically seek cabinet refinishing to update the look of their space without the expense and disruption of full cabinet replacement, often choosing this option to achieve a more modern, refreshed, or customized style.
Before requesting cabinet refinishing services, property owners should consider the current condition of their cabinets, including any damage, wear, or previous finishes that may affect the refinishing process. It is also helpful to understand the desired final appearance, whether a specific color, stain, or finish is preferred, and to inquire about the scope of work involved. Proper preparation and communication about expectations can help ensure the results align with the homeowner’s vision for their space.

Cabinets Refinishing Questions
What is cabinet refinishing? Cabinet refinishing involves applying new paint or stain to existing cabinets to improve their appearance without replacement.
What types of cabinets can be refinished? Most wood and laminate cabinets can be refinished to update their look and match new decor styles.
Does refinishing include hardware replacement? Refinishing typically focuses on the surfaces; hardware can be updated separately if desired.
What benefits does refinishing offer? Refinishing refreshes cabinet surfaces, enhances aesthetics, and can extend the lifespan of existing cabinetry.
